胡椒碱的致突变作用

摘要: 背景与目的: 探讨胡椒碱的致突变性。 材料与方法: 用昆明种小鼠骨髓微核实验、小鼠次级精母细胞染色体畸变实验和精子畸变试验研究胡椒碱的致突变性。 结果: 胡椒碱574 mg/kg、287 mg/kg剂量组的小鼠骨髓微核率及小鼠次级精母细胞畸变率较阴性对照组显著增加(P均<0.01);胡椒碱各剂量组精子畸变率较阴性对照组均显著增加(P均<0.01)。 结论: 在本实验条件下,胡椒碱有致突变的作用。

Abstract: BACKGROUND AND AIM: To study the potential mutagenicity of piperine. MATERIALS AND METHODS: Micronucleus assay, chromosomal aberration test and sperm toxicity assay of mice were studied. RESULTS: The ratios of micronucleus cells with piperine 574 mg/kg ,287 mg/kg were increased compared with negative control .There were significant chromosomal damages with the piperine concentration of 574 mg/kg,287 mg/kg and notable sperm abnormalities with the piperine concentrations of 574 mg/kg,143 mg/kg compared with negative control. CONCLUSION: Piperine demonstrated mutagenicity in rats in this experimental system.
